    What is Dr. Beth Carter's specialty?

    Dr. Carter is a Pediatric Gastroenterologist near Los Angeles, CA. A pediatrician specializing in diagnosing and treating digestive system diseases in infants, children, and adolescents. This expert manages conditions like abdominal pain, ulcers, diarrhea, cancer, and jaundice and is skilled in performing complex diagnostic and therapeutic procedures using endoscopic techniques to visualize internal organs.
